PRECAUTIONS
Before using the PhotoMaker, please ensure that you read and understand the
safety precautions described below. Always ensure that the PhotoMaker is operated
correctly.
1. Do not try to open the case of the PhotoMaker or attempt to modify if in any
way. Maintenance and repairs should be performed only by Kaiser Baas.
2. Keep the PhotoMaker away from water and other liquids. Do not use with wet
hands. Moisture creates the danger of fire and electric shock.
3. If you notice smoke or a strange odour coming from the PhotoMaker, disconnect
it immediately. Contact the Kaiser Baas support to organise repair. Never
attempt to repair the PhotoMaker on your own.
4. PhotoMaker may become slightly warm during use. This does not indicate
malfunction.
5. If the exterior of the PhotoMaker needs cleaning, wipe it with a soft, dry cloth

PLACING FILM / SLIDE INTO THE HOLDER
1. Place the negative film or slide holder in front of you with the Kaiser Baas logo
facing upward.
Open the negative film / slide holder as illustrated below.
2. Place your negative film strip / slides into holder as shown.
3. Close the holder and make sure it clips closed properly.
CONNECTING THE PHOTOMAKER
1. Plug the USB cable of the PhotoMaker into an available USB 2.0 port your
computer. Once connected, the power LED light on the PhotoMaker will illuminate.
2. Insert the loaded negative film / slide holder properly into the slot according
to the triangular signs as shown.
IMPORTANT: INSERTING HOLDERS INCORRECTLY
MAY DAMAGE YOUR PHOTOMAKER
Insert holder through the front
entrance of the PhotoMaker.

CAPTURING PHOTOS (PC)
4. Capturing images:
You will see the image to be captured in the live view window on your computer.
Move the holder so that the image is correctly positioned and to avoid any dark
edges caused by the edges of the holder. If darker edges appear on the top
or bottom of the image tilt the PhotoMaker left or right to help position the slide
correctly.
Click ‘Capture‘ to save image to your computer.
5. Move the negative film / slide holder and press ‘Capture‘ for the next negative
or slide to be captured. Repeat this step for the amount of negatives or slides you
need to capture.
Click ‘Exit‘ when you have finished
